引言
在现代网络环境中,保障网络安全和隐私变得越来越重要。随着科学上网工具的普及,Shadowsocks作为一种有效的代理工具,越来越多地被用户所采用。OPNsense是一款开源的防火墙和路由器操作系统,其强大的功能与灵活的配置使得在其上使用Shadowsocks成为一种理想选择。本文将详细介绍如何在OPNsense中配置和使用Shadowsocks,以便为用户提供一个更安全、私密的网络连接。
什么是Shadowsocks?
Shadowsocks是一种代理工具,它通过将用户的网络流量加密并通过一个安全的服务器进行转发,从而实现绕过网络审查和提升隐私保护。Shadowsocks在使用时主要有以下几个优点:
- 加密数据传输:保障用户的在线活动不被窥视。
- 高效的网络连接:相较于其他代理工具,Shadowsocks的延迟更低,速度更快。
- 简单的配置:用户只需设置服务器地址和端口,便可轻松使用。
在OPNsense中安装Shadowsocks
步骤1:访问OPNsense界面
首先,你需要登录到你的OPNsense管理界面,默认地址为 https://192.168.1.1
。
步骤2:安装Shadowsocks插件
- 在OPNsense的菜单中,选择 System > Firmware > Plugins。
- 在插件列表中,找到
os-shadowsocks
,点击安装。
步骤3:配置Shadowsocks
- 安装完成后,前往 Services > Shadowsocks。
- 在Shadowsocks页面,点击 +Add 按钮来添加新的配置。
- 填写以下必要信息:
- Server Address: 你的Shadowsocks服务器地址。
- Server Port: 服务器端口号。
- Password: 连接密码。
- Encryption Method: 选择加密方式,如
aes-256-gcm
。
- 点击 Save,然后点击 Apply Changes。
如何测试Shadowsocks连接
在配置完成后,进行连接测试以确保Shadowsocks工作正常。
- 访问 Diagnostics > Command Prompt。
- 使用命令
ping
来测试服务器的连通性。 - 可以使用浏览器访问被屏蔽的网站来确认代理是否成功。
常见问题解答
1. 如何确认Shadowsocks是否正常工作?
可以通过访问被限制的网站或使用在线工具检查IP地址来确认Shadowsocks是否正常工作。如果能正常访问被封锁的网站或IP地址已经更改,说明配置成功。
2. Shadowsocks支持哪些加密方式?
Shadowsocks支持多种加密方式,包括但不限于:
- aes-256-gcm
- aes-128-gcm
- chacha20-ietf 选择适合你需求的加密方式以获得最佳性能。
3. OPNsense与Shadowsocks的兼容性如何?
OPNsense完全支持Shadowsocks,用户可以根据个人需求灵活配置。大多数情况下,用户只需按照本文提供的步骤进行配置即可。
4. 如果出现连接失败怎么办?
- 检查服务器地址和端口是否正确。
- 确保网络环境正常,路由器没有阻止相关端口。
- 查看防火墙设置,确认没有误拦截Shadowsocks的流量。
结论
使用Shadowsocks在OPNsense上配置代理服务,为用户提供了一种高效、安全的上网方式。通过以上步骤,用户能够轻松实现Shadowsocks的安装与配置,享受更好的网络体验。若在使用过程中遇到任何问题,可以参考本文的常见问题解答部分,以便快速解决。希望本指南能帮助用户在OPNsense中更好地利用Shadowsocks,提升网络安全性和私密性。